Ui Vs. Ux: Understanding The Key Differences And Their Impact On Design
In the world of digital design, two terms frequently come up—UI (User Interface) and UX (User Experience). While these terms are often used interchangeably, they represent two distinct yet interconnected aspects of design.
Understanding the difference between UI and UX is essential for anyone looking to build a career in product design, web development, or app development.
UI focuses on a product's appearance, while UX is about how it works. Think of UI as the aesthetics of a website or app, whereas UX is the functionality and usability that shape the user’s journey.
This article will discuss the key differences between UI and UX, their importance, and how they work together to create outstanding digital experiences.
What is UI (User Interface) Design?
User Interface (UI) design involves a product's visual and interactive elements. These include everything a user sees and interacts with, such as buttons, icons, typography, colour schemes, and animations. UI designers focus on making a product visually appealing and intuitive to use.

They also create interactive components like hover effects, animations, and transitions to enhance user engagement. The ultimate goal is to make the interface attractive, easy to use, and aligned with the brand’s identity.
Examples of UI design include the layout of a website’s homepage, the design of buttons on a mobile app, or how animations work when navigating a product. A well-crafted UI ensures a product is visually appealing and user-friendly.
What is UX (User Experience) Design?
User Experience (UX) design focuses on how users interact and feel about a product. It involves research, usability testing, and design strategies to ensure the product provides a seamless and satisfying experience.
UX designers conduct user research to understand behaviour, needs, and pain points. They create user personas, develop wireframes and prototypes, and conduct usability testing to refine the experience. UX design aims to ensure that users can navigate a product efficiently, complete their tasks effortlessly, and enjoy using it without frustration.
For example, a well-structured checkout process in an e-commerce store that allows users to make a purchase in just a few steps is an example of good UX design. Similarly, an intuitive sign-up process for an app that eliminates unnecessary steps contributes to a smooth user experience.
A well-designed UX ensures that users interact positively and hassle-free with the product, leading to higher engagement and retention.
Key Differences Between UI and UX Design
UI and UX serve different purposes but are essential for a successful digital product. UI is focused on appearance, while UX is about functionality and experience.
UI includes elements like buttons, icons, colour schemes, typography, and animations, ensuring the product is visually appealing. On the other hand, UX involves user research, wireframing, testing, and optimizing user flow, making the product easy to use.
A product may have an attractive UI, but if the UX is poor, users will struggle to navigate it. Conversely, a product with great UX but a poor UI might be functional but fail to attract users. The best digital experiences seamlessly combine UI and UX.
Conclusion
Understanding the difference between UI and UX design is crucial for creating successful digital products. UI focuses on aesthetics and presentation, while UX ensures usability and functionality. Both are essential for delivering outstanding user experiences.
